数据结构

sql中怎么调试存储过程 存储过程调试的技巧与工具-小浪学习网

sql中怎么调试存储过程 存储过程调试的技巧与工具

在sql中调试存储过程的核心方法包括使用非生产环境、利用调试工具如ssms、设置断点、观察变量变化,以及结合print语句和第三方工具辅助调试。1.首先应在非生产环境中进行调试,准备测试数据库并...
站长的头像-小浪学习网站长11天前
2111
如何用BOM实现页面的跨域通信?-小浪学习网

如何用BOM实现页面的跨域通信?

实现bom层面的跨域通信核心机制是window.postmessage方法。其解决方案包括:1. 发送端通过iframe元素的contentwindow属性获取子窗口对象并调用postmessage,指定目标源以确保安全;2. 接收端监...
站长的头像-小浪学习网站长10天前
256
PHP连接Redis时如何实现数据缓存的详细步骤?-小浪学习网

PHP连接Redis时如何实现数据缓存的详细步骤?

php连接redis做数据缓存的关键在于环境搭建和正确使用redis扩展。1.安装redis服务并启动,确保运行在默认端口6379;2.安装php-redis扩展,ubuntu/debian用sudo apt-get install php-redis,cent...
站长的头像-小浪学习网站长9天前
3210
如何优雅地管理复杂配置?使用dflydev/dot-access-configuration轻松实现点分访问-小浪学习网

如何优雅地管理复杂配置?使用dflydev/dot-access-configuration轻松实现点分访问

最近在开发一个处理用户提交数据的程序时,遇到了一个棘手的问题:用户输入的文本中包含各种非ASCII字符,例如中文、日文、特殊符号等等。这些字符导致程序在处理字符串时效率低下,甚至出现错...
站长的头像-小浪学习网站长7天前
389
XML怎样处理默认值?-小浪学习网

XML怎样处理默认值?

xml默认值处理依赖模式定义,dtd和xsd提供不同机制。1.dtd通过attlist声明属性默认,支持#implied、#required、value(默认值)、#fixed(固定值),但不支持元素默认值;2.xsd更强大,支持defa...
站长的头像-小浪学习网站长5天前
296
RESTful API设计:优化DTO结构以消除请求与响应中的代码冗余-小浪学习网

RESTful API设计:优化DTO结构以消除请求与响应中的代码冗余

本文探讨了在Spring Boot RESTful API中管理请求与响应数据传输对象(DTO)时常见的代码重复问题。针对传统分离式DTO设计带来的冗余,文章提出了一种通过统一核心业务DTO并使其继承通用元数据基...
站长的头像-小浪学习网站长5天前
4712
vscode如何执行purescript vscode强类型js开发环境-小浪学习网

vscode如何执行purescript vscode强类型js开发环境

如何在vs code 中构建 purescript 强类型开发环境?第一步安装 node.js,接着用 npm 安装 spago:npm install -g spago,它会自动管理 purs 编译器。然后创建或进入项目目录并运行 spago init ...
站长的头像-小浪学习网站长4天前
2914
高效处理大型 TypeScript 对象数组:基于 ID 合并数据-小浪学习网

高效处理大型 TypeScript 对象数组:基于 ID 合并数据

本文旨在提供一种高效的方法,用于合并两个大型 TypeScript 对象数组,基于共同的 ID 将来自一个数组的非空属性值添加到另一个数组。通过使用 Map 数据结构和空值合并赋值运算符,可以将时间复...
站长的头像-小浪学习网站长3天前
275
Python中如何处理缺失值?pandas数据清洗技巧-小浪学习网

Python中如何处理缺失值?pandas数据清洗技巧

处理缺失值的方法包括检查、删除、填充和标记。1. 使用isna()或isnull()检查缺失值,通过sum()统计每列缺失数量,或用any().any()判断整体是否存在缺失;2. 采用dropna()删除缺失比例高的行或列...
站长的头像-小浪学习网站长2天前
4913
Python怎样实现数据排序?sorted函数技巧-小浪学习网

Python怎样实现数据排序?sorted函数技巧

python中的sorted()函数可用于快速排序各种可迭代对象,默认升序排列,通过reverse=true实现降序;1.使用key参数可按自定义规则排序,如按字典字段、对象属性或字符串长度;2.可通过返回元组实...
站长的头像-小浪学习网站长前天
4310